Traditional cottage, ideal for friends and family to explore this beautiful unspoiled area of natural beauty in the North Pennines. The 17th century village of Alston is 5 miles with local amenities.

The 17th century village of Alston is the highest in England, around 1,000ft above sea level. The train station here is England s highest narrow gauge railway and is the starting point for the South Tynedale Railway. You can also join the Pennine Way walking trail from Alston or jump in the car onto the A686, one of the AA Magazine s Ten Great Drives . Those with a sense of adventure can embark on a long, steep climb up Hartside Fell, which also forms part of the Sea to Sea Cycle Route. Entering this cottage, you will walk into the hallway with a useful utility room to the left, benefiting from underfloor heating, a drying rack, Belfast sink, and coat hooks perfect after a muddy walk. The bathroom is also off the hallway on the ground floor, with a shower over the bath to enjoy a long soak and WC. The lounge is opposite and features a cosy wood burner, original exposed beams, a TV/DVD, and comfortable sofas to kick back and relax. The window has stunning views across the South Tyne Valley to Cross Fell and, in the springtime, you can enjoy watching the lambs playing. Next door is a snug area, with a TV/DVD and seating. It offers a great space for children who may want to watch their own films or play some board games and have time to chill out. The kitchen follows on from the snug it is spacious and well equipped with a table to enjoy breakfast or an evening meal while making plans for the next day. There is an electric hob and oven, dishwasher, washing machine, microwave, and fridge/freezer. Head from the lounge back into the hallway and up the stairs to the first floor. You will find two bedrooms: a pretty twin with exposed beams and a lovely low window that allows you to lie in bed and look out across the fields, and a king size bedroom, again with beams and a low window. There is a private, enclosed garden at the front of the property with seating to enjoy a good book or coffee on a nice morning. Private parking for 2 3 cars is available within the garden, and there is a spacious, lockable garden shed where you can store bikes, kayaks and skis. The owners also have a log cabin in their woods which makes an ideal picnic destination after one of the many splendid country walks available from the cottage. Need to know: 2 bedrooms 1 x king size, 1 x twin. 1 bathroom shower over bath and WC. Electric hob and oven, fridge/freezer, dishwasher, washing machine, and microwave . TV/DVD in lounge and TV in the snug. Log burner (first basket of logs provided). Travel cot and highchair available. Private enclosed garden with seating and BBQ pit. Storage for bikes and kayaks at the property. Private parking for 2 3 cars. Please note the road/track down to the cottage is an uneven farm track and not suitable for very low profile vehicles, care to be taken accessing farm track turning off main road.. Village shop 2 miles, bars, additional shops and restaurants are 5 miles away.
